Town Branch Kentucky Straight Bourbon

A little background

Town Branch is a product of Lexington Brewing & Distilling Co. based in Lexington Kentucky. Lexington Brewing & Distilling Co. was founded in 1999 by Irish entrepreneur Pearse Lyons, founder of Alltech. This straight bourbon whiskey has a mash bill of 72% Corn, 15% Malted Barley, 13% Rye. Town Branch Bourbon is bottled at 90 proof and will run you about $30 bucks.

(Tasted neat from a Glencairn Glass)

Color

Light Honey

Nose

The nose is sweet but not overly baring sweet. Notes of brown sugar and caramel are the first to come through. There is a slight woody/oaky note that comes through as the bourbon opens up in the glass.

Palate

I was surprised when the palate did not match the sweetness of the nose. The overall notes from the nose were found such as the brown sugar and caramel but they were not as sweet as they appeared on the nose. The second sip brought out more woody pepper note.

Finish

The overall finish was short but packed with the woody flavor.

In closing

This whiskey left something to be desired for me. The finish was short and didn’t add anything to the palate like I had hoped. With an MSRP of $30 it is not a bad choice, although it probably wouldn’t be my first choice. I can appreciate the caramel and vanilla flavors but overall, I wanted something more. I think if you find 90 proof whiskey to be enjoyable then you should still give it a shot. Afterall, everyone’s palate is different!
